01. Rise of AI-Powered Attacks:

With the increasing sophistication of artificial intelligence, cyber attackers are leveraging AI to enhance the potency of their attacks. Machine learning algorithms are being used to identify vulnerabilities, automate phishing attacks, and even mimic user behavior to bypass security protocols.

02. Zero Trust Architecture:

The traditional perimeter-based security model is giving way to a Zero Trust Architecture. In this approach, trust is never assumed, and verification is required from anyone trying to access the network, regardless of their location. This paradigm shift helps organizations mitigate the risks associated with insider threats and compromised credentials.

03. Quantum Computing Threats:

The advent of quantum computing poses both a promise and a threat to cybersecurity. While quantum computers hold the potential to crack currently unbreakable encryption algorithms, there is also a push for the development of quantum-resistant encryption methods to counteract this looming threat.

04. Supply Chain Cybersecurity:

The solarwinds and Colonial Pipeline incidents highlighted the vulnerability of global supply chains to cyberattacks. In 2023, organizations are placing a heightened focus on securing every link in their supply chains, from hardware manufacturers to software providers, to prevent cascading cyber threats.

05. Extended Detection and Response (XDR):

As cyber threats become more sophisticated, traditional security measures are often insufficient. XDR solutions, which integrate and correlate data from various security tools, offer a more comprehensive approach to threat detection and response. This trend is gaining traction as organizations seek more effective ways to defend against evolving cyber threats.

06. Biometric Authentication Advancements:

With an increased emphasis on user-centric security, biometric authentication methods such as fingerprint scanning, facial recognition, and voice recognition are becoming more prevalent. The integration of biometrics adds an extra layer of security and convenience for users.

07. Cloud Security Maturity:

As more businesses migrate to the cloud, the need for robust cloud security measures has never been more critical. In 2023, organizations are focusing on enhancing their cloud security posture, adopting technologies like cloud access security brokers (CASBs) and implementing stricter cloud governance policies.

08. Cybersecurity Skills Shortage Mitigation:

The shortage of skilled cybersecurity professionals is a persistent challenge. To address this, there is a growing emphasis on automation and the use of artificial intelligence to handle routine security tasks, allowing human experts to focus on more complex issues.

09. Regulatory Compliance Challenges:

The evolving regulatory landscape is adding complexity to cybersecurity efforts. Organizations are grappling with the need to comply with a myriad of data protection and privacy regulations. Staying abreast of and adhering to these evolving compliance requirements is a key cybersecurity trend in 2023.

10. Collaboration for Threat Intelligence Sharing:

Recognizing the collective nature of cyber threats, organizations are increasingly collaborating to share threat intelligence. Information sharing platforms and alliances facilitate a more proactive and collective defense against cyber threats, enabling faster response times and better overall cybersecurity resilience.
